And one in ten claimed they can remember funny business names from more than a decade ago.<\/p>\n<p>Vistaprint also found that 60% of respondents prefer a creative business name over a more traditional one. Furthermore, over a third say they\u2019re more likely to recommend a business with a witty moniker.<\/p>\n<p>Oliver Harcourt, Head of Vistaprint UK, comments: \u201cSmall businesses around the UK are always finding clever and innovative ways to showcase their offerings. Having a creative business name is one example of how you can be more memorable to your customers and stand out from the crowd. Some of the shops from our poll are businesses that are generations old, showing that a catchy name can stand the test of time.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Two-thirds of Brits say that a quirky business name is so appealing because it makes them smile, and half think it makes the store easier to remember. Interestingly, despite the two not having any direct correlation, a quarter of respondents think they typically get better service from a shop with a great name.<\/p>\n<p>Oliver Harcourt adds: \u201cOur survey also found that eight in ten Brits like to try and shop locally where possible. We\u2019re happy to see local stores keeping up the tradition of having creative and witty names as a way to stand out in their communities.
